500g chestnut mushrooms
3 cloves garlic
1 tablespoon chopped thyme
100g grated Parmesan
Olive oil
Salt and pepper
2 teaspoon of bouillon
2 red onions
3 tablespoons chopped hazelnuts
1 pack of ready roll puff pastry
1 Egg to paste on top
Preheat the oven to 180 degrees centigrade
Whizz up the mushroom, garlic and onions in a food processor until they are fine but not pasty.
Add the mushroom mixture thyme and bouillon to a pan and cook until there is no liquid.
Cut 6 large circles with a pastry cutter into the puff pastry
Then score an inner circle about 1/2 cm in but don’t cut all the way.
Brush over each circle with egg wash
Heap the mushroom mixture within each circle.
Sprinkle Parmesan onto each followed by the nuts
Place in the oven for 15 -20 minutes
